Banshee has to stay!

But I don't want characters tossed aside with no explanation. It was bad enough when Nightcrawler disappeared between X2 and X3, and even when there was no mention of Toad or Sabretooth in X2. (Nightcrawler was dropped from X3, and Toad dropped from X2, but nevertheless, regardless of the reasons, they didn't appear in the film).

If we are to have continuity and a shared universe, then we need to know why characters appear or disappear. Angel Salvadore and Riptide could be captured on a mission, even if that takes place off screen before the film begins. Azazel is more tricky because as a teleporter he would escape human attempts to capture or imprison him.
When I watched X2, I didn't mind that Sabretooth and Toad didn't appear and they didn't mention or explain why they weren't in X2. So I think they could easily get away with Riptide, Angel and Azazel not appearing in DOFP. But yeah they have to explain why they aren't in the movie or at least mention what happened to them because unlike with X1 Sabretooth and Toad, after they were beaten, they were seen alive and on Magneto's side.

I think January Jones could easily improve. I think if she's given more role, story and action scenes, she should shine.

